2416986
59103224
86811527
23844682
608781
76157585
33989469
22102965
1341560
5192703
21833166
33913204
8672747
658758
88874599
16995049
18381607
11118716
98888911
61432091
99063222
8315857
81807965
74976562
60519029
26954820
7389548
72901712
71715308
42067851
66349492
6408703
69032085
610649
80119106
24515926
34738028
46471169
18123585
32034684